Course Overview
This course covers the advanced features of Microsoft Word for delegates who need to work with forms, large documents, and sharing documents among multiple team members.
Prerequisites
- This is an advanced course aimed at delegates who can already use Word to create, edit, format, save, and print business documents that contain text, tables, and graphics.
- We recommend that all delegates have completed Word Level 1 and Word Level 2 or have equivalent knowledge.
